### Runbook: Charset sniffer rollout

Before promoting the Inkwharf upload service, confirm the encoding-detection sidecar is reachable. The sidecar inspects the first 64 KB of each uploaded text file and tags it UTF-8, Latin-1, or Shift-JIS before ingestion; misdetections route to the quarantine bucket for manual review. `SNIFF_SAMPLE_BYTES` and `SNIFF_TIMEOUT_MS` should match the values validated in the Tarnmoor soak test. The sidecar authenticates to the quarantine store with a credential that must be exported first. Place that line here.

vault entry, yagep-yagef: COURIER_KEY13=8965fb29ff62d

# Flaglight Rollouts — Approvals

Quick version for on-call: any rollout touching more than 5% of traffic needs an approval in Flaglight before the ramp continues. Kill switches don't need approval — just flip them and note it in the incident channel. Scheduled ramps pause automatically if error budget burns hot. If you're stuck at 2 a.m. with a pending approval, there's one person authorized to override, and that's the approver below.

account owner for tagep-bafof: Norael Gilax Juleth

## v2.14.0 — Setting renamed

The thumbnail generation queue setting `THUMB_QUEUE_NAME` has been renamed to `PIXELFORGE_THUMB_QUEUE` to match our other Pixelforge worker variables. The old name is still read as a fallback until v3.0, but new deployments should use the new name only. Workers on Brindlehook staging have already been migrated; production follows next sprint. Remember that the queue consumer also requires its signing credential in the same env file. Add the following line directly beneath the queue setting:

secret setting of fawig-tawip: RELAY_SECRET3=e04